Barbie Shelly Club is a simulation game released for the Game Boy Color in 2001. The main objective centers around managing and expanding a clubhouse, where players interact with characters and complete various activities to enhance the club's appeal. The gameplay involves organizing events, decorating spaces, and fulfilling tasks given by club members.
The pace of the game is relaxed, allowing players to explore different options at their own speed without time constraints. A unique mechanic in Barbie Shelly Club is the customization of the clubhouse environment, which influences the interactions and progress within the game. Players can personalize their space, creating a distinctive atmosphere for the characters.
An unusual idea in this simulation lies in its focus on social interaction within a confined setting, emphasizing relationships and teamwork in a playful, friendly environment. The game stands out with its charming pixel art style and character-driven objectives tailored to a younger audience on a portable platform.
